Essential Tools for Streamlined Mobile App Design and Development
Crafting a successful mobile app demands a robust toolkit. From intuitive design platforms to powerful development environments, the right tools can make all the difference between a clunky, frustrating experience and a polished, user-friendly masterpiece. Prototyping tools like Figma or Adobe XD allow designers to craft interactive mockups, ensuring a seamless user journey from conception to reality. Meanwhile, coding platforms such as Xcode for iOS or Android création application mobile Studio provide developers with the foundation needed to bring those designs to life. For smooth collaboration and version control, tools like Git are indispensable, enabling teams to synchronize changes efficiently.
- In addition, robust testing frameworks like Espresso for Android or XCTest for iOS ensure the app functions flawlessly across diverse devices and platforms.
- Leveraging analytics tools like Google Analytics provides valuable insights into user behavior, guiding iterative improvements and ultimately refining the app's overall performance.
